Batman ventures into Gotham City's underworld when a sadistic killer leaves behind a trail of cryptic clues. As the evidence begins to lead closer to home and the scale of the perpetrator's plans become clear, he must forge new relationships, unmask the culprit and bring justice to the abuse of power and corruption that has long plagued the metropolis. Filming resumed on September 17, after Pattinson was cleared to return to set. [248] At this point, the film had approximately three more months of filming and was expected to finish by the end of 2020. [249] Filming was limited to England, and crew members were required to live close to the production area and not leave the surrounding community until production ended. [250] Pattinson compared filming during the pandemic to a "military operation. We had earpieces in to have direction a lot of the time to kind of limit the amount of interactions." Some scenes were filmed using a remote control camera, which Pattinson found strange since he could not tell if there were any crew members around. Kravitz added that production became "impersonal" since mask mandates and other precautions meant the crew could not interact much. [137] In early October, the film's release was pushed to March 4, 2022, due to the production delays. [251] Certain Riddler scenes, such as the interrogation scene, were originally intended to be filmed towards the end of production, but were filmed early due to the pandemic.
